Burma Celebrates 64th Independence Day
People attend a ceremony celebrating the 64th anniversary of Myanmar’s independence in Nay Pyi Taw Jan. 4, 2012. A national flag hoisting and saluting ceremony was held in the capital Wednesday morning to mark the Independence Day. <Photo: Xinhua/Zhang Yunfei> news@thesian.asia

Jordan Footholds Israel-Pal Peace Talk
Jordanian Foreign Minister Nasser Judeh speaks during a press conference in Amman, Jordan, Jan. 3, 2012. Nasser Judeh announced that the Palestinians and Israelis agreed Tuesday to hold a series of February meetings in Jordan aimed at generating an atmosphere conducive to resuming “serious negotiations”. <Photo: Xinhua/Mohammad Abu Ghosh> news@theasian.asia …

India Cyclone, Killed over 40
A street is blocked by fallen trees in Puducherry, India, Jan. 3, 2012. On Dec. 30, 2011, cyclone Thane hit Puducherry in Tamil Nadu state, India, and caused more than 40 deaths. <Photo: Xinhua/Li Yigang> news@theasian.asia
